- LARS is sired by the All-Time Swedish Record Indexing Boar. His 124 Breeding Index is based on the performance of six progeny slaughter groups that averaged: 2.21 lb daily gain with +0.15 deviation form station average, 0.59 inch carcass backfat, 2.2% more lean than station average and 0.20 lb less feed per lb gain than station average. All carcasses excelled in color and marbling which is rapidly becoming a very important consideration as we make hogs leaner and heavier muslce.
- LARS' dam has a 106 Breeding Index. His maternal granddam averaged 11.3 born alive and 9.8 weaned for 4 parities while his paternal granddam averaged 12.5 born live and 9.5 weaned for 4 parities.
- LARS is a big framed, extra long bodied boar that is the heaviest structured of any of the Swedish imports to date. He is from a line with proven ability to consistently add muscle and reduce backfat while maintaining superior growth rate. He is a long-fronted boar with good spring of rib and natural body width. He has an excellent underline with 4 teats in front of the sheath on both sides.
- Littermate sisters to LARS truly excellent in muscle and leanness combined with correct structure and overall soundness. Because of LARS excellent phenotype combined with the outstanding proven generating ability of his sire, Magleberg Farms said he was not for sale. It took a lot of persuasion plus a "few" U.S. dollars to bring this outstanding boar to the U.S.
- Before leaving Maglegerg Farms, LARS was used heavily. We were just recently informed that based on his 7 progeny test groups he was the highest ranking sire in Sweden during 1991 with 119 Index (122 when intramuscular fat was included). His offspring were +8.0% for daily gain, -10% feed, +1.0 percent lean, + 0.5 color, +0.31 intramuscular fat and + 0.11 leg score when compared to the mean. They had only 0.59 inch of carcass backfat. The U.S. as well as Canada results are now in and as predicted in the closing statement on LARS in the 1992 catalog, he is defnintely following in the footsteps of the immortal Ulf, LARS' first son exhibited in the U.S. placed second in Class 1 and was the 3rd high selling boar at the 1992 Yorkshire Winter Type Confrenece.
- LARS sired the top indexing and top selling boars over all breeds in both the Ohio Test Station National STAGES Test and the December 1992 Ontario, Canada Test Station Sales. In the January 1993 Yorkshire Crossherd, LARS was ranked first in Terminal Sire Index, third in EPDS for days and fourth in EPDS for backfat.
